Pasta and Peas in Red Sauce is a comforting and simple dish that ranks high in the realm of Italian cuisine. With origins in the rustic kitchens of southern Italy, it’s a perfect example of how humble ingredients can create something truly delicious. This dish pairs tender ditalini pasta with sweet peas, all enveloped in a rich and tangy tomato sauce. It’s a go-to for busy weeknights and is also special enough to serve for a casual dinner with friends.
This delicious bowl of Pasta and Peas in Red Sauce pairs wonderfully with a crisp green salad, perhaps a classic Caesar or a tangy arugula salad with lemon vinaigrette. For a heartier meal, you can serve it alongside a warm, crusty garlic bread. A glass of medium-bodied red wine, such as a Chianti, would complement the flavors beautifully, and a light dessert like panna cotta or fresh fruit can round off your meal perfectly.
